It was on November 26, 2008 that 10 Lashkar-e-Taiba terrorists carried out a series of well-planned terror attacks at many high profile locations of Mumbai, which included the Taj Hotel, Oberoi Trident Hotel, Chhatrapati Shivaji Terminus, Leopold Cafe, Mumbai Chabad House, Nariman House, Cama Hospital, and Metro Cinema. Historical records and news reports from the time confirm that the Mumbai terrorist attacks, known as 26/11, occurred in the year 2008. These attacks started on the evening of November 26, 2008, and lasted until November 29, 2008.
